什麼是 AWS App Runner? - AWS App Runner

本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。

什麼是 AWS App Runner?

AWS App Runner 是一種 AWS 服務,可提供快速、簡單且具成本效益的方式,從原始程式碼或容器映像直接部署到 AWS 雲端中可擴充且安全的 Web 應用程式。您不需要學習新技術、決定要使用哪個運算服務,也不需要知道如何佈建和設定 AWS 資源。

應用程序運行器直接連接到您的代碼或圖像存儲庫。它提供自動整合和交付管道,包括全受管作業、高效能、可擴充性和安全性。

應用程式執行器應用程式部署

誰是應用程序亞軍?

如果您是開發人員,可以使用 App Runner 簡化部署新版程式碼或映像儲存庫的程序。

對於操作團隊,每次提交推送到代碼存儲庫或將新的容器映像版本推送到映像存儲庫時,App Runner 都會啟用自動部署。

訪問應用運行器

您可以使用下列任一介面來定義和設定 App Runner 服務部署:

  • 應用程序運行器控制台-提供用於管理應用程序運行器服務的 Web 界面。

  • 應用程序運行器 API-提供用於執行應用程序運行器操作的 RESTful API。如需詳細資訊,請參閱 AWS App Runner API 參考

  • AWS 命令列界面 (AWS CLI) — 為包括 Amazon VPC 在內的一組廣泛 AWS 服務提供命令,並在視窗、macOS 和 Linux 上受到支援。如需詳細資訊,請參閱 AWS Command Line Interface

  • AWS SDK — 提供特定語言的 API,並處理許多連線詳細資料,例如計算簽章、處理要求重試和錯誤處理。如需詳細資訊,請參閱 AWS 開發套件

應用程式執行程式的

應用程序 Runner 提供了一種經濟高效的方式來運行您 您只需為應用程序運行器服務消耗的資源付費。當請求流量較低時,您的服務可以縮減到更少的運算執行個體。您可以控制延展性設定:最低和最高數量的佈建執行個體,以及執行個體處理的最高負載。

如需應用程式執行器自動縮放的詳細資訊,請參閱管理 App Runner 自動擴展

如需定價資訊,請參閱 AWS App Runner 定價

下一步是什麼

在下列主題中了解如何開始使用應用程式執行器: